Certain courses have been authorized by the University Curriculum Committee to be graded Credit/No Credit. The Registration page in the USC Catalogue specifies whether or not a course is designated as Credit/No Credit. Students may not enroll in a course on a Credit/No Credit basis unless the course is listed as being ...

People who have no credit history are known as credit invisible. Credit invisibility is typically due to the lack of credit accounts or the result of not using credit for a long period of time, resulting in information being removed from your credit history. Having no credit score usually means you’ve never opened a credit card, taken out a loan or borrowed money from financial institutions. You don’t have any activity that the three credit bureaus — Equifax, Experian and TransUnion — can use to calculate a credit score.
